To compile these rankings, Ivy Exec undertook a quantitative, survey-based perception study of its nearly one-million-member strong professional community of high-achieving, advancement-oriented executives. Ivy Exec’s third annual EMBA rankings are out and in only the second year providing regional results, The Kellogg Executive MBA and Chicago Booth Executive MBA Program occupy the top positions in the 2018 Best Executive MBA Programs – US Midwest ranking.
